American singer Ne-Yo performs in April in Lisbon.

Ne-Yo, a three-time Grammy Award winner and “one of the most prominent names in R&B,” is set to perform on April 16 at the MEO Arena, as announced by the event’s promoter, Sodade, in a statement released today.

The American singer first performed in Portugal last year as part of the Rock in Rio Lisboa lineup.

Ne-Yo’s career, at 46, “skyrocketed” in 2005 with the track “So Sick” from his debut album, “In My Own Words.”

“Since then, he has built a catalog of hits including ‘Sexy Love,’ ‘Because of You,’ ‘Closer,’ ‘Miss Independent,’ and ‘Push Back,’ hits that have marked different generations and cemented his artistic identity, characterized by an unmistakable voice, melodic ability, and intense performances,” the promoter states.

With his second album, “Because of You,” released in 2007, he earned his first Grammy for Best R&B Album.

The song “Miss Independent,” from “Year of the Gentleman” (2008), garnered him two more Grammys, for Best R&B Song and Best R&B Vocal Performance.

His most recent album, “Self Explanatory,” is his eighth studio album and was released in 2022.

This year, he released a new single, “Simple Things,” which is expected to be part of an upcoming album.

Ne-Yo also writes for other artists, having crafted hits like Rihanna’s “Unfaithful,” “Russian Roulette,” and “Take a Bow,” as well as Beyoncé’s “Irreplaceable.” He has also penned songs for Jennifer Hudson, Usher, Carrie Underwood, Celine Dion, and Mario, among others.

Tickets for Ne-Yo’s concert in Lisbon, priced between 35 and 85 euros, will be available for purchase starting at 09:00 on Thursday.
